Aim of this experiment

The aim of this experiment was to prove that Bacillus subtilis 168 can take up arginine from the media into the cell.

Materials Required

  • Plate consisting of Bacillus subtilis 168 colonies.
  • Flaming (streaking) Loop
  • LB media
  • Auto pippette
  • Bursen Burner
  • Universal Tubes

Procedure

  • Flame the flaming loop with the help of a burner till the loop gets red in colour.
  • Allow it to cool by holding the loop for approximately 10 seconds.
  • Use the loop to pick up a colony from an agar plate consisting of Bacillus subtilis 168 colonies.
